y is the midpoint of \\(\overline{vx}\\) and \\(\overline{uw}\\). complete the proof that \\(\triangle vwy \cong \triangle xuy\\).

Explanation:

Step1: Vertical Angles

Vertical angles are equal. So, \(\angle VYW=\angle UYX\)

Step2: Definition of Midpoint

Since \(Y\) is the midpoint of \(VX\) and \(UW\), by the definition of midpoint, \(VY = XY\) and \(UY=WY\)

Step3: SAS (Side - Angle - Side) Congruence

In \(\triangle VWY\) and \(\triangle XUY\), we have \(VY = XY\) (from mid - point), \(\angle VYW=\angle UYX\) (vertical angles), \(WY = UY\) (from mid - point). By the SAS (Side - Angle - Side) congruence criterion, \(\triangle VWY\cong\triangle XUY\)
